Adult Program

Program Overview
Adult classes meet Tuesday and Thursday at 7:00 PM for 80 minutes and are open to all belts. Whether you want to get back in shape or you are simply curious about Taekwondo, our program can cater to your needs.

Frequently Asked Questions
Find answers to common questions about our programs, training, and membership
We offer classes for all ages, from young children to adults. Our programs are tailored to different skill levels and goals.
No prior experience is required! We welcome beginners as well as experienced martial artists looking to refine their skills.
Comfortable athletic wear is fine for your first class. If you decide to continue, we'll guide you on getting a uniform and gear.
We recommend attending at least two classes per week for steady improvement, but you can train more frequently based on your goals.
